ILSAT 2026 Syllabus will be released on the official website along with the ILSAT Notification 2026. Candidates must note that the ILSAT 2026 Exam will have five sections, i.e., English, Logical Reasoning, Legal Reasoning, General Knowledge, and Analytical Reasoning. Candidates must note that the questions in the ILSAT Exam will be asked as per the latest ILSAT syllabus 2026. Each section will carry 25 objective-type questions, totaling 125 questions.
As per the ILSAT Exam Pattern, candidates will be awarded one mark each for correct answer. No negative marking is there for incorrect or unattempted questions. The exam will be held in online mode. Candidates can refer to this page for a detailed syllabus of ILSAT 2026.

ILSAT 2026 Exam Pattern
Candidates must understand the ILSAT Exam Pattern 2026 too before beginning the preparation. Check details below:
Section | No. of questions | Marks |
---|---|---|
English | 25 | 25 |
Logical Reasoning | 25 | 25 |
Legal Reasoning | 25 | 25 |
General Knowledge | 25 | 25 |
Analytical Reasoning | 25 | 25 |
Total | 125 | 125 |
ILSAT 2026 Subject-wise Syllabus
Section |
ILSAT Syllabus/ Topics |
---|---|
English |
Questions in this section will be from topics such as vocabulary, reading comprehension, spellings, synonyms, antonyms, etc. |
Logical and Analytical Reasoning |
This section will carry questions on topics such as odd one out, series, relations, analogy, etc. |
Legal Reasoning |
This section aims to test the legal aptitude of candidates and will contain questions related to legal issues. |
GK / Current Affairs |
This section will include general questions on life, country, politics, and current affairs. |
